<b><u>London Underground</b></u><br>Uxbridge 15/4/51. Tubeprune writes: <i>The two trains on the right are F Stock while the one on the left is a former Metropolitan Railway 1905-built saloon stock car which was used as the car examiner's office for many years.</i>Previous | Next<b><u>London Underground</b></u><br>I'm amazed at how little information there seems to be about this type of underground stock on the web but I brlieve it to be P stock.
